CVE-2025-61724

The Reader.ReadResponse function constructs a response string through repeated string concatenation of lines. When the number of lines in a response is large, this can cause excessive CPU consumption. More information : https://go.dev/cl/709859

CVE-2025-61725

The ParseAddress function constructeds domain-literal address components through repeated string concatenation. When parsing large domain-literal components, this can cause excessive CPU consumption. More information : https://go.dev/cl/709860
